血清尿酸,高尿血和牙周炎之间的关联:使用NHANES数据进行的横截面研究

概括
血清尿酸 (SUA) 水平与牙周炎风险有复杂的关系. 在女性中,较高的SUA与风险增加有关,而在男性中,在某些范围内,较高的SUA似乎具有保护作用.

背景情况:
- 像糖尿病这样的代谢疾病与牙周炎有关.
- 血清尿酸 (SUA) 和高尿血症在牙周炎中的作用仍未得到充分研究.
研究的目的:
- 为了研究血清尿酸 (SUA) 水平,高尿血和牙周炎之间的关系.
- 在男性和女性中分别分析这些关联.
主要方法:
- 利用了2011-2014年国家健康和营养检查调查 (NHANES) 的数据.
- 采用多变量逻辑回归模型来评估关联.
- 基于男性和女性SUA水平的牙周炎的计算几率比率 (OR).
主要成果:
- 在女性中,SUA水平为4.1-4.3 mg/dL与牙周炎的几率增加有关 (OR=1.43).
- 在男性中,SUA水平升高 (例如,4.9-6.5 mg/dL) 与牙周炎的几率降低有关 (ORs从0.58到0.67).
- 在男性中,这种关联显示出在特定范围内具有保护作用,其次是非显著的增加.
结论:
- 血清尿酸水平显示出与牙周炎风险的性别特异关联.
- 需要进一步的研究来证实SUA作为牙周炎的诊断生物标志物或治疗点的作用和潜力.

Genome-wide Association Studies-GWAS
13.6K
Genome-wide association studies or GWAS are used to identify whether common SNPs are associated with certain diseases. Suppose specific SNPs are more frequently observed in individuals with a particular disease than those without the disease. In that case, those SNPs are said to be associated with the disease. Chi-square analysis is performed to check the probability of the allele likely to be associated with the disease.

Peptic Ulcer Disease I: Introduction
197
Peptic Ulcer Disease (PUD) is characterized by mucosal excavation in the esophagus, stomach, pylorus, or duodenum. It can manifest as acute or chronic based on the extent and duration of mucosal involvement.
An acute ulcer, marked by superficial erosion and minimal inflammation, swiftly resolves upon identifying and addressing the underlying cause. In contrast, a chronic ulcer persists, potentially eroding through the muscular wall and forming fibrous tissue.
